Problem2427--附加题 第2题     小李会摸鱼

2427: 附加题 第2题     小李会摸鱼

[Creator : ]
Time Limit : 1.000 sec  Memory Limit : 256 MB

Description

虽然小李工作很强,但小李上班时也喜欢摸鱼,经常趁老板不注意时,打开电脑在线玩各种扑克游戏,其中一种游戏的规则是这样的:从一堆扑克牌中(没有大小王,J认为是数字11Q12,K13A1)抽出2张牌求和,请问能够组合出多少个不相等的数,按照由小到大输出这些数。
      请你帮小李解决这个问题。

输入格式

第一行是一个整数 n代表扑克牌的总数量。
第二行的 n个整数分别代表扑克牌的数值。

输出格式

第一行是一个整数 m 代表组合出不相等的数字个数。
第二行 m个数用空格隔开代表这 m 个由小到大排序的不相等的数。

输入:

4

3 1 2 4

输出:

5

3 4 5 6 7

数据范围
对于 50% 的测试数据满足:1n2000
对于 100% 的测试数据满足:1n100000

Source/Category